About Adhata Global Limited
Quick intro
Adhata Global Limited (formerly M V Cotspin Ltd) is an Indian micro-cap company specializing in the wholesale trading of fabrics, yarn, and timber products like laminates and veneers.
In FY 2024-25, the company reported a modest revenue of approximately ₹6 crore, while facing a net loss of ₹0.79 crore. As of early 2026, its market capitalization stands at roughly ₹12 crore. Despite a 75% promoter holding, the stock has declined over 40% year-on-year, reflecting challenging profitability and low return on equity.

Adhata Global Limited发展潜力
Adhata Global Limited正通过品牌重塑和业务结构调整寻求突破,其潜力主要集中在以下几个维度:
战略转型与品牌重塑
公司于2023年10月底正式由“MV Cotspin Limited”更名为“Adhata Global Limited”。这一举措标志着公司从传统的纺织品批发(面料、纱线等)向多元化贸易转型的决心。目前,公司业务核心已转向奥古曼木皮(Okume Veneer)的贸易与分销。
新业务催化剂:奥古曼木皮市场
公司董事会在年度报告中明确指出,木皮业务将成为未来的增长引擎。随着基础设施和高端家具市场对优质木材需求的增加,公司预计木皮价格将保持积极走势,有望在FY25-26财年提升利润率。
融资与资本运作
· 认股权证发行:2025年9月,公司以每股50卢比的价格分配了190万份认股权证,初步获得约2.38亿卢比的资金注入。这笔资金将主要用于营运资金需求和业务扩张。
· 恢复交易:2024年11月,BSE撤销了对公司股票的停牌处理,这大大提高了股票的流动性,并为后续的市场化融资扫清了障碍。
